Police Responding To Fatal Traffic Crash At Baringa

The Forensic Crash Unit is investigating a fatal traffic crash in Baringa last night, 11 October.

Initial investigations indicate that around 6.50pm, a blue Mazda 3 was travelling along Edison Crescent when it has collided with a parked vehicle.

The driver, a woman in her 40s, was treated by emergency services but was declared deceased at the scene.

Officers are appealing for anyone who may have witnessed the incident or who has relevant dashcam footage to contact police.

The Forensic Crash Unit investigation is continuing.

The Queensland Police Service is committed to reducing the number of lives lost on our roads.

Data shows that serious crashes can be significantly reduced when drivers recognise and avoid the 'Fatal Five' behaviours: speeding, drink and drug driving, not wearing seatbelts, fatigue and distraction.
